#bfa602 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bfa602 is composed of 74.9% red, 65.1% green and 0.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 13.1% magenta, 99%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 52.1 degrees, a saturation of 97.9% and a lightness of 37.8%. #bfa602 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ff04 with #7f4d00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9900.

Shades and Tints of #bfa602

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100e00 is the darkest color, while #fffffc is the lightest one.

Tones of #bfa602

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#66645b is the less saturated color, while #bfa602 is the most saturated one.
